The Spider Within sees Sony's young animated hero struggle with the balance between his private and superheroic life.

Being a Spider-Man is not without its downsides—even beyond getting the superheroic snot beaten out of you by the occasional baddie. After a year’s waiting for it to get a public release, Sony’s new short film sees just how Miles Morales faces some of those more personal downsides as he settles into his role as a hero.

It’s short, sweet, and surprisingly creepy—an odd thing to say for a short about Spider-Man, but if you’re a bit of an arachnophobe its representation of Miles’ anxiety might give you the creeps too! But it’s a smart and incredibly effective look at how Miles’ abilities as Spider-Man play into doubts and anxieties he has just being a teenager in the modern world: worries and struggles beyond fighting bad guys and maintaining a secret identity.
